    Torbin muscled his way across the site, his face a strange mix of elation and controlled fury.

    Normally the big, broad shouldered guy stayed in the background. He'd let the engineers and the heads of the work gangs work out their differences in peace. It left him alone to deal with the little jobs that kept the place ticking over. Given the choice he'd much rather be working with his hands but managing a construction site - especially one of this size - didn't leave him in a position for doing that.

    The place crawled with workers. A big truck rolled by. Overhead a crane swung lazily around as it moved new girders into position. Over the whine and grind of machines, snatches of Spanish, Hindi, and other foreign words; he didn't necessarily like that. All was abuzz with activity - the owner wanted the building constructed quickly and had been quite willing to put on the extra manpower needed to do it. Torbin had been lost in the paperwork, wrestling with the numbers while the new hotel started to grow up around them.

    At least the snarl of men and material at one of the gates gave him an excuse to get out among the thick of it. Mack had called it in - some officials trying to get access to the site. They weren't going anywhere and appeared to be delaying a dump truck leaving, all milling by the entrance.

    "What is it? This is a work site, you know." Torbin made his best growl as he closed in on Mack. Mack was an old hand, rangy, salt-and-pepper hair peeking from under his hard hat. He was looking grim.

    "Yeah, boss. They got papers." Mack turned from the two men before him: one fat, one thin - an aged reject of the 1970s with his greying moustache and a little terror with fervour in his eyes.

    "Yeah? What do you want? Get out of the fucking road, idiots. That truck has to leave..."

    "Jeff Torbin? Hank Maypiece and Joe Stiles. We represent the construction workers union. You got time to talk? Actually, we're here to check out your worksite. Make sure it is compliant. We'd like to talk with your staff." The moustachioed escapee from a previous decade, spoke.

    "What? The hell!" Torbin blew: frustration, fear and a sliver of excitement shooting through him.

    The little guy - Stiles - deposited some paperwork roughly on Torbin's barrel chest. Paperwork! "We'd like to sit down when we are done with the union rep for this site."

    "Union rep? What Union rep?" He felt the world lurch under his feet. The new guys? Or was it one of the old guys not liking the look of some of the new guys? Or the newer guys - the ones who didn't have green cards? Jeff Torbin, site manager, gulped. Dumbly holding the paperwork to his chest with a limp hand, he stood by while the Union men walked onto his site.

    Torbin might have said something else, had he not caught sight of the giant hauling cable across the sight. By rights a machine should have been laying it, what with the weight and all. Yet this guy carried the cable like it was nothing. It was epic. And mythical, like a vision lost in the dust and the dirt and the haze of the building site.

    "Are you coming, Mr. Boss-man?"
